    Final

    Sweden 2 - 3 Portugal

    Petterson 6'
    Allback 23'
    Conceicao (pen) 34'
    Romeu 53'
    Rui Costa 88'

    Nice comeback for the Seleccao.

    Big guns entered in the 79th minute: Figo, Rui Costa, and Pauleta. Figo set up Rui's game winner.
